Any and all testing is welcome, but testing in the following areas would be particularly helpful:
1. Performance and stress testing. Heroku and LinkedIn have helped with this in the past (and issues have been found and fixed). 2. Client developers can verify that their clients can produce/consume compressed/uncompressed data to/from 2.0.0 brokers 3. End users can verify that their apps work correctly with the new release. Thank you! Rajini On Thu, Jun 21, 2018 at 12:24 PM, Rajini Sivaram <rajinisiva...@gmail.com> wrote: > Sorry, the documentation does go live with the RC (thanks to Ismael for > pointing this out), so here are the links: > > * Documentation: > > http://kafka.apache.org/20/documentation.html > > > * Protocol: > > http://kafka.apache.org/20/protocol.html > > > > Regards, > > > Rajini > > > On Wed, Jun 20, 2018 at 9:08 PM, Rajini Sivaram <rajinisiva...@gmail.com> > wrote: > >> Hello Kafka users, developers and client-developers, >> >> >> This is the first candidate for release of Apache Kafka 2.0.0. >> >> >> This is a major version release of Apache Kafka. It includes 40 new KIPs >> and >> >> several critical bug fixes. Please see the 2.0.0 release plan for more >> details: >> >> https://cwiki.apache.org/confluence/pages/viewpage.action?pageId=80448820 >> >> >> A few notable highlights: >> >> - Prefixed wildcard ACLs (KIP-290), Fine grained ACLs for >> CreateTopics (KIP-277) >> - SASL/OAUTHBEARER implementation (KIP-255) >> - Improved quota communication and customization of quotas (KIP-219, >> KIP-257) >> - Efficient memory usage for down conversion (KIP-283) >> - Fix log divergence between leader and follower during fast leader >> failover (KIP-279) >> - Drop support for Java 7 and remove deprecated code including old >> scala clients >> - Connect REST extension plugin, support for externalizing secrets >> and improved error handling (KIP-285, KIP-297, KIP-298 etc.) >> - Scala API for Kafka Streams and other Streams API improvements >> (KIP-270, KIP-150, KIP-245, KIP-251 etc.) >> >> >> Release notes for the 2.0.0 release: >> >> http://home.apache.org/~rsivaram/kafka-2.0.0-rc0/RELEASE_NOTES.html >> >> >> *** Please download, test and vote by Monday, June 25, 4pm PT >> >> >> Kafka's KEYS file containing PGP keys we use to sign the release: >> >> http://kafka.apache.org/KEYS >> >> >> * Release artifacts to be voted upon (source and binary): >> >> http://home.apache.org/~rsivaram/kafka-2.0.0-rc0/ >> >> >> * Maven artifacts to be voted upon: >> >> https://repository.apache.org/content/groups/staging/ >> >> >> * Javadoc: >> >> http://home.apache.org/~rsivaram/kafka-2.0.0-rc0/javadoc/ >> >> >> * Tag to be voted upon (off 2.0 branch) is the 2.0.0 tag: >> >> https://github.com/apache/kafka/tree/2.0.0-rc0 >> >> >> * Documentation: >> >> http://home.apache.org/~rsivaram/kafka-2.0.0-rc0/kafka_2.11- >> 2.0.0-site-docs.tgz >> >> (Since documentation cannot go live until 2.0.0 is released, please >> download and verify) >> >> >> * Successful Jenkins builds for the 2.0 branch: >> >> Unit/integration tests: https://builds.apache.org/job/kafka-2.0-jdk8/48/ >> >> System tests: https://jenkins.confluent.io/job/system-test-kafka/jo >> b/2.0/6/ (2 failures are known flaky tests) >> >> >> >> Please test and verify the release artifacts and submit a vote for this RC >> or report any issues so that we can fix them and roll out a new RC ASAP! >> >> Although this release vote requires PMC votes to pass, testing, votes, >> and bug >> reports are valuable and appreciated from everyone. >> >> >> Thanks, >> >> >> Rajini >> >> >> >